Auto Repairing 2004 Ford Excursion Air Conditioning System Operation Description

Auto Repairing 2004 Ford Excursion Air Conditioning System Operation Description
The refrigeration system operation is controlled by the following: the refrigerant system incorporates an a/c compressorcontrolled by an a/c cycling switch. The a/c cycling switch senses pressure in the suction accumulator to control operation of the a/c compressor. An a/c compressor pressure relief valve is installed in the a/c manifold and tube to protect thecompressor against excessively high refrigerant pressures. An a/c evaporator core orifice is installed in the evaporator inlet tube to meter the liquid refrigerant into the a/c evaporator core. A/c compressor and clutch assembly – visteon fs-10 note: internal a/c compressor components are not serviced separately. The visteon fs-10 a/c compressor is serviced only as an assembly. The a/c clutch disc and hub, a/c clutch pulley, a/c clutch field coil and the shaft seal are serviceable. Whenever a new a/c compressor is installed due to a failure that produces foreign material in the system, also install a new suction accumulator and the a/c evaporator core orifice. The visteon fs-10 a/c compressor has the following characteristics: a ten-cylinder swashplate design utilizing the tangential design mount. A one-piece lip-type seal (replaceable from the front of the a/ccompressor) is used to seal it at the shaft opening in the assembly. Five double-acting pistons operate within the cylinder assembly. The pistons are actuated by a swashplate that changes the rotating action of the shaft to a reciprocating force. Reed-type discharge valves are located between the cylinder assembly and the head at each end of the a/c compressor. The a/c compressor uses pag refrigerant compressor oil (r-134a systems) or equivalent. This oil contains special additives required for the a/c compressor.

The magnetic a/c clutch has the following characteristics: it drives the compressor shaft. When battery positive voltage (b+) is applied to the a/c clutch field coil, the clutch disc and hub assembly is drawn toward the a/c clutch pulley. The magnetic force locks the clutch disc and hub assembly and the a/c clutch together as one unit, causing the compressor shaft to rotate. When b+ is removed from the a/c clutch field coil, springs in the clutch disc and hub assembly move the clutch disc away from the a/c clutch pulley. A/c compressor pressure relief valve an a/c compressor pressure relief valve is incorporated in thecompressor manifold and tube to: relieve unusually high refrigerant system discharge pressure buildups. Prevent damage to the a/c compressor and other system components. Avoid total refrigerant loss by closing after the excessive pressure has been relieved. A/c condenser core the a/c condenser core has the following characteristics: it is an aluminum fin and tube design heat exchanger located in front of the vehicle radiator. It cools compressed refrigerant gas by allowing air to pass over fins and tubes to extract heat and condense refrigerant gas to liquid refrigerant as it is cooled. Refrigerant lines the condenser to evaporator tube contains high pressure liquid refrigerant upstream of the a/c evaporator core orifice.
